AI was mentioned narrowly on this call as an end-market demand driver for Nordson's Advanced Technology Solutions (ATS) segment, specifically as a catalyst for semiconductor complexity and infrastructure buildout that increases demand for Nordson's dispense, test, and inspection equipment. Management did not discuss any internal AI use, AI products sold directly, or AI-specific investments. References were brief and tied to customer demand signals in semiconductor and electronics end markets.

Q&A Dynamics

What management wouldn’t quantify.

Analyst questions where management declined to share a specific number. The pattern of refusals is often as informative as the disclosures.

  1. No quantification of AI-driven revenue or orders provided despite AI being cited as a demand driver for the ATS segment.
  2. No disclosure of any internal AI use cases, AI product development, or AI-related capital investment.
  3. Management referenced panel-level packaging and optical fiber content as AI infrastructure-related opportunities but provided no revenue or timeline quantification.
